In the last days of June, Activision continued its trend to get older Customs calls Game to Xbox Game Pass with the addition of Call of duty: ww2. Developed by Sladgehammer -Games, WW2 was a return to the form of the franchise after the controversial release of Infinite warfare The year before. Although it may not remember as fondly as other items in the series, the fans were happy to jump back to the 2017 post when it was launched on Game Pass earlier this year. Unfortunately, problems with RCE hackers resulted in the title being drawn from the Microsoft store shortly after its debut on the service.

While those who played via Xbox One or Series X/S were safe, were the PC version of Call of duty: ww2 Be full of hackers who used RCE chops to take control of the players' computers. Activision never publicly dealt with the problem, but it removed the title from the Microsoft store and took its servers offline while examining reports of “a problem.” Now, almost two months later, the studio has confirmed that Call of duty: ww2 is again available through the Microsoft Store. Since Activision has not detailed whether the RCE hacks have been corrected or not, fans who want to jump into the game's multiplayer on PC should probably do so with caution.

Call of duty: ww2 Is just one of the many classic items in the series to join Game Pass after Microsoft's $ 69 billion acquisition of Activision-Blizzard in October 2023. Customs calls Publisher is now under the Microsoft umbrella and has worked to bring many of their most beloved titles to Xbox's lucrative Game Pass service since then. From writing, WW2The Modern warfare 2 (2022), Modern warfare 3 (2023), and Black Ops 6which was the first post in the series to release Day-One on the service, are all available on the Xbox Game Pass. Many other activision-owned titles, for example Crash bandicootThe Tony Hawk's Pro Skaterand Diablo, Is also on the service.
